The landscape of data management has been radically reshaped by the advent of Hadoop, a robust open-source framework for processing and storing big data. Nestled within the broader sphere of Big Data, Hadoop, with its remarkable capabilities, has swiftly climbed up the ladder of technological preference. The increasing demand for Hadoop applications has led to the rise of a new class of professionals in the tech industry - Hadoop Developers. This article attempts to delve into the nuances of this profession, unearthing key findings and shedding light on crucial insights that define the Hadoop Developers industry.
Hadoop Developers are essentially responsible for the actual coding and implementation of Hadoop applications. They are akin to the architects of Big Data solutions, leveraging Hadoop’s features to design, build and maintain systems capable of handling voluminous data. This often involves writing robust, complex codes and scripts, as well as troubleshooting any issues that might emerge within the Hadoop ecosystem. Given the complexity and scale of tasks they undertake, Hadoop Developers are expected to have substantial expertise in high-level programming languages, primarily Java, as well as a strong understanding of database structures, theories, principles, and practices.
The evolution of Hadoop as an industry standard for Big Data processing has been a rather swift one. Hadoop was born out of a necessity to process a burgeoning volume of internet data. The core technology was developed by Doug Cutting and Mike Cafarella in 2006. It was named after Cutting's son's toy elephant, a testament to its ability to handle 'big' data. However, it wasn't until 2008 that Hadoop was adopted by Yahoo, marking its first significant commercial use. Since then, with exponential data growth in the digital age, the need for Hadoop developers has skyrocketed.
The geographical distribution of Hadoop Developers is interestingly skewed. While the demand for these professionals is global, a significant concentration can be identified in regions with a strong technology industry. According to recent reports, North America, particularly the United States, leads the pack, with the densest cluster of Hadoop Developers. The vibrant Silicon Valley is, indeed, a critical hotspot for this profession. Other prominent regions include Europe, particularly the United Kingdom and Germany, and Asia, with India and China emerging as significant players.
The global Hadoop market is projected to reach $84.6 billion by 2021, according to a report by Allied Market Research. The prime catalyst for this growth is the insatiable thirst for actionable insights from the ever-expanding ocean of data. As organizations increasingly turn to data-driven decision-making models, the need for Hadoop Developers, the unsung heroes in the saga of Big Data, will only continue to rise.
However, as with any technology, Hadoop is not without its limitations. The learning curve for Hadoop is steep, and setting up a Hadoop cluster can be a complex and time-consuming process. Moreover, Hadoop's batch processing model is not suited for real-time data processing, a limitation addressed by other technologies like Apache Storm.
Despite these challenges, the flexibility of the Hadoop framework, combined with its scalability and cost-effectiveness, makes it an attractive choice for big data processing. For prospective Hadoop Developers, this offers a promising career path with a potentially high return on investment in terms of skill development and compensation.
In conclusion, the Hadoop Developers industry has demonstrated a bullish trend that shows no signs of abating in the near future. As the custodians of Big Data, these professionals play a pivotal role in leveraging the power of data to fuel strategic business decisions. It is, indeed, an exciting time to be a Hadoop Developer, as the industry continues to evolve and present fresh challenges and opportunities.
If you want to stay up-to-date on the latest trends and best practices in Hadoop development, be sure to read more of our blog posts. Additionally, our rankings of Best Hadoop Developers can help you find the right developer for your project.